1

The Ultimate Guide to Lake Travis Boat Rental .

News Discuss 
Situated in Austin, Texas, Lake Travis is a popular spot for both water activity lovers and those who appreciate the natural beauty and enjoy partying on a boat. A top draw of this beautiful lakeside is the option to https://estellewrzw711490.bloggosite.com/36060712/experience-unforgettable-moments-with-lake-travis-party-boat-rental

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story